Recent "live" viewings : Iggy And The Stooges , the best live show I've seen since Prince played Seattle last year . Iggy is a miracle , I hope he'll donate his body to science when he goes (if he ever does) because there's got to be something valuable for all to learn from this living legend . I've never seen such energy from another performer of any age . It was also great to see Mike Watt rock the low end , I haven't seen him look so happy or at home in years ! I was reminded earlier in the year just how talented Mike Watt is while watching the recent Minutemen documentary .
Mike was also a huge help and inspiration to the Screaming Trees who he took under his wing for over a year of touring the country , he literally taught us how to be a functional touring band . His influence on us (or at least me) can not be exaggerated ! It was great to see him shine again with the Stooges .
The show inspired me to finally go out and buy the newly remastered and expanded Stooges CDs .
Mudhoney opened the show and also made me proud to be from the same family of Seattle bands .
